DIVERGE-LTM1: Latent Trajectory Marginalization
Status: closed negative after the frozen matched-fit gate.
Decision
JET1 failed before generalization: several simultaneously unlearned hard straight-through interfaces drove source grounding and algebra below chance. LTM1 changes the optimization boundary rather than repairing JET1. It trains a small factorized set of complete latent reasoning trajectories with an exact smooth sequence-level marginal objective. It never averages candidate state fields. Deployment commits to one complete trajectory before decoding.
LTM1 is a real-language development gate on the existing verified math/code/science/logic stream. It is not another register-board experiment, not a public product route, and not yet a DIVERGE architecture claim.
Architectural thesis
Let b binary source-conditioned fault lines define K = 2**b sticky
assignments. For prompt x, each assignment a initializes one complete
latent state:
z[a,0] = shared(x) + sum_j guarded_delta[j, a_j](x)
z[a,t+1] = T_theta(z[a,t], x)
T_theta is tied across recurrent steps and shared across assignments. The
same assignment remains attached to a lineage for the entire trajectory.
Every trajectory produces its own soft prefix and therefore its own complete
response likelihood. No opcode, pointer, token, or state field is selected
independently from another trajectory.
The training response is split deterministically into ordered contiguous reasoning chunks. Frozen token embeddings give each chunk a semantic target. Every latent step predicts the corresponding target, supplying dense smooth credit before any discrete commitment.
For complete-trajectory response energy E_a and source-only prior pi_a:
E_a = mean_token_NLL(y | x, z[a,T])
+ lambda_trace * ordered_trace_distance(z[a,1:T], y_chunks)
L_marginal = -logsumexp_a(log_softmax(pi)_a - E_a)
The log-sum-exp is over complete trajectories only. Hidden states are never
averaged. At inference, argmax pi_a selects one prefix before autoregressive
generation. No teacher response, answer label, verifier, host program, raw
source reread, or external model is present at inference.
This differs from:
- JET1: no straight-through source/program/state interfaces;
- ordinary recurrence: several sticky complete trajectories rather than one;
- soft particle aggregation: no fieldwise or hidden-state mean at inference;
- best-of-N decoding: one model-owned latent lineage is chosen before text is generated;
- ordinary MoE: fault lines create a product of guarded state patches and the same assignment persists through recurrent computation.
The possible contribution is the conjunction of factorized sticky latent lineages, ordered trace-state supervision, and whole-sequence marginal credit. Every ingredient has adjacent prior art; novelty is unclaimed until matched transfer evidence exists.
Frozen implementation
- Backbone: pinned
Qwen/Qwen3.5-0.8Brevision2fc06364715b967f1860aea9cf38778875588b17. - Backbone training: rank-8/alpha-16 LoRA in the final four text layers; all non-LoRA tensors frozen.
- Fault lines: 2 binary variables, exactly 4 complete trajectories.
- Latent width: 384.
- Slots per trajectory: 8.
- Tied recurrent steps: 8.
- Attention heads: 8.
- Feed-forward multiplier: 2.
- Training-time trajectory mixture: exact log-sum-exp over all four complete candidates.
- Inference: source-prior MAP candidate, then one ordinary greedy decode.
- Trace targets: at most eight balanced contiguous response-token chunks; target vectors are detached means of the frozen input embeddings.
- Loss weights: trace
0.25, batch posterior-balance0.01, and monotone halting0.01. - Optimizer: fused AdamW, LR
2e-4, betas(0.9, 0.95), weight decay0.01, cosine decay, and gradient clipping at1.0. - No MEI/MQB/QTG/JET/HSC weights are loaded.
Frozen staged gate
Stage 0: mechanics
CPU tests must establish:
- all
2**bassignments occur exactly once; - assignment identity is sticky across all recurrent steps;
- prefixes and trajectory probes have stable geometry;
- gradients reach shared, guarded, recurrent, prior, and output parameters;
- sequence marginalization is finite and permutation-consistent;
- inference selects one exact stored lineage, never a mean;
- reset and lineage-swap controls change only the declared prefix;
- checkpoint metadata reconstructs exact geometry.
Then run one two-update H100 smoke. Infrastructure-only faults may be repaired without changing the scientific contract.
Stage 1: bounded real-language fit
- Data: existing hash-audited V10 verified-priority stream
v10_tokenbalanced_35m20c10s10p25t_4m_verified_r1.jsonl. - Identical deterministic reservoir and row order for treatment and baseline.
- One seed:
2026080601. - 100 updates, 16 selected rows, context 1,024.
- One LTM1 arm and one exact LoRA-only B1 control.
- Both arms receive the same 1,016 logical prompt/response token budget. LTM1 appends eight latent slots to reach 1,024 backbone positions; B1 receives no hidden prefix. Final NLL is compared with identical per-token weighting.
LTM1 qualifies for broad training only if:
- final token-weighted response NLL is no worse than B1;
- all 16 examples improve from update zero under teacher forcing;
- selected-trajectory trace cosine similarity is at least 0.90;
- at least two of four trajectory IDs are selected across the 16 prompts;
- every gradient and tensor remains finite;
- non-LoRA backbone tensors remain unchanged.
Failure closes LTM1 without a new seed, width, bit count, recurrent depth, trace weight, loss, schedule, layer count, or longer fit.
Stage 2: matched broad development
Only after Stage 1 passes:
- train one LTM1 and one B1 arm for 200 updates on the same V10 stream;
- match selected rows, row order, target tokens, context, optimizer, LR, LoRA geometry, and update count;
- charge LTM1's additional candidate FLOPs and wall time explicitly;
- evaluate both identically on the frozen 538-example development board: GSM8K 100, MATH-500 100, HumanEval 20, MBPP 20, GPQA 198, and BBH logic 100; code enters the five-domain macro as the HumanEval/MBPP mean.
Promotion requires all of:
- at least +3.0 absolute five-domain macro over matched B1;
- at least 15 additional solved examples;
- improvement in at least three of five domains;
- no domain regression greater than two points;
- resetting the selected latent prefix loses at least three macro points;
- forcing the lowest-prior complete lineage loses at least two macro points;
- non-LoRA backbone hashes remain unchanged.
If treatment qualifies, run one parameter/FLOP-matched dense recurrent control and one unopened fresh verified board. If treatment fails, close LTM1 and do not reinterpret train fit, posterior entropy, or trajectory geometry as reasoning.
Stop rule
LTM1 is one bounded test of whether smooth complete-trajectory credit and trace-aligned recurrent state solve the optimization boundary exposed by JET1. It is not authorization for long continuation pretraining, public score routing, more candidates, annealed hard selection, alternate chunking, or a nearby schedule/loss variant. A negative result requires a different state or learning substrate.
Result
The frozen Stage 1 gate completed on 2026-08-06 and LTM1 is closed. Treatment
job 743306, matched B1 job 743307, and B1 scorer 743308 all completed
cleanly. Both arms used the same 16 rows, seed, 100 updates, and 223,200
logical response tokens. Every non-LoRA backbone tensor in LTM1 remained
hash-identical.
| Measure | LTM1 | B1 |
|---|---|---|
| Initial token-weighted NLL | 1.062738 | 1.073666 |
| Final token-weighted NLL | 0.242508 | 0.102870 |
| Improved rows | 16/16 | 16/16 |
| Selected-trace cosine | 0.773303 | n/a |
| Selected trajectory IDs | 4/4 | n/a |
| Logical tokens/s | 182.883 | 248.538 |
| Training wall time | 1,220.45 s | 898.05 s |
| Peak allocated GPU memory | 28.94 GB | 4.57 GB |
| Trainable parameters | 4,911,621 | 901,888 |
LTM1 misses two conjunctive requirements. Its final NLL is 2.36 times B1's,
and its selected-trace cosine is below the frozen 0.90 threshold. More
importantly, final candidate-to-candidate cosine reaches exactly 1.0 while
posterior entropy remains 1.385 nats, essentially ln(4). The four nominal
lineages therefore converge to one shared response trace. Different source
priors still select all four IDs across the tiny fit board, but those IDs no
longer identify distinct hypotheses.
This localizes the failure. Smooth whole-trajectory marginal credit is learnable and avoids JET1's zero-gradient hard-interface collapse, but one teacher response per prompt supplies no information that could associate different fault-line assignments with different semantic alternatives. Generic balance or entropy regularization cannot create those alternatives. The next admissible substrate must present multiple complete, semantically different trajectories for the same prompt, carry independent verifier labels or contradiction evidence, and train a model-owned whole-lineage selector. It must not be an LTM1 diversity-weight, width, duration, seed, or schedule repair.
Stage 2 and its 538-example broad evaluation are canceled by the frozen stop rule. No public reasoning improvement is claimed.
